A compact, heavy‑duty greenhouse engineered for growers who need a durable, small‑footprint structure without compromising on strength or clarity. The Sago uses 1/8" clear tempered safety glass for maximum light transmission and long‑term weather resistance. A full‑lite aluminum door and passive solar ridge vent support steady airflow, while butyl sealants throughout the frame ensure a tight, weather‑resistant enclosure. With a reinforced aluminum structure rated to exceed 100 mph wind loads and 35 psf snow loads, this greenhouse is built for year‑round performance in demanding climates.
The interior footprint measures 7'‑8 ¾" wide by 5'‑4" deep, with an overall height of 7'‑11 ¼". The Sago mirrors the design of the larger Palmetto model but incorporates a double door on the front gable to maximize usable interior space and improve equipment access.
